分布式,集群,云计算区别(分布式,集群,云计算分别意思解释)

分布与集中是相对的概念,可以是逻辑的,也可以是物理的,它是一个更通用的概念。

分布式计算:目的是为了解决单机需要花很长时间计算出结果的任务问题,通常把任务分解到多个机器上进行计算,然后最终汇总结果得出整体计算结果。

分布式,集群,云计算区别(分布式,集群,云计算分别意思解释)

 

分布式:部署在多个服务器上,合同协作的软件服务系统,可以不同服务器提供不同的服务,可以但不是必须支持负载均衡或失效切换。相对于单机有更好的扩展性和可用性。但通常是用于特定应用的非通用的系统设计和服务解决方案,以支持大规模用户同时操作和/或大数据。

集群:目的是通过软硬件技术整合多台服务器,让它们作为一个整体对外服务。常见的有负载均衡或失效切换工作模式,甚至混合在同一个集群中。

云计算:应该是三者中最大的概念,目的主要是统一更好地管理所有的软硬件资源,提供灵活可定制分配的资源服务,提供更好的可扩展性和高可用性。云计算主要分为三类,基础设施即服务TG:li9047

分布式,集群,云计算区别(分布式,集群,云计算分别意思解释)

 

分布式是指既可以在火车站售票厅卖,也可以在大街小巷的代售点卖。不同节点可以功能相同,也可以不同(代售点可买票的类型会少些),但都是为卖票服务的。你可以在东城区买票,也可以在西城区买票,体验差不多。

集群是指火车站售票大厅一字排开十几个窗口卖票,每个窗口干的是一样的事情,合在一起是为了提供更大的卖票能力。也可以说集群是分布式的一个特例。

分布式,集群,云计算区别(分布式,集群,云计算分别意思解释)

云计算就是通过12306电话系统或网站卖票,这种情况下你见不到售票员,也不关心是谁具体把票卖给你的,关键是通过一个特定的入口享受到具体的服务。云计算的后台,当然是既有分布式又有集群了,不过用户不care。

其实这三者,都有关联,都有区别。分布式,一个任务,分解运行。集群,若干个任务,集合运行。云计算,如果规模够大,可以把前两者取代。简单说,如果云计算规模够大,用钱砸,就可以把分布式取代。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发表评论

登录后才能评论